Responsibilities

Coordinates all aspects of project execution, ensuring a smooth transition from the design phase to the installation and on-going service and support phase of the completed project. This includes advising and assisting the Engineer in estimating and managing the account, conferring with engineering personnel on technical information, procuring and managing outside contractors, scheduling project phases and training customers\' maintenance personnel.

Manages all aspects of project finances including change management, revenue projections, customer billings, and quarterly updates.

Acts as primary point of contact for all internal personnel, external contractors, subcontractors, and customer agents to coordinate all aspects of project installation. Ensures that projects are completed on time, within budget, and that customers are satisfied with both the installation process and the end result.

Responsible for management of other field assigned employees.
